Lin Fan recognized the voice instantly; it was Zhang Wei, a friend from his old food delivery days. The three of them had once been as thick as thieves, yet he never imagined Zhang Wei would betray him now. Having finally tracked down his junior sister, Lin Fan knew he couldn't afford to blow his cover. The bar was crowded with young women; if a fight broke out, innocent people would surely be hurt.
Lin Fan hurriedly tossed aside his gloves, ripped off his apron, scooped up Xiaohua—the little piglet—from his pocket, and sprinted toward the door.
"Grab that kid! Don't let him get away!"
"Oink! Oink!"
The piglet squealed as it was jostled. Lin Fan bolted to the left, but a large group of burly, fierce-looking men was already heading his way. He skidded to a halt and turned to the right, only to see the Dharma Protector and the bald man scanning the room, their blood-stained whips in hand. When they spotted Lin Fan, they gnashed their teeth and snapped their whips.
*Oh no!* Lin Fan’s heart sank, and he instinctively stepped back. The two groups converged on him.
"Oink! Oink!" Xiaohua grunted, suddenly leaping from Lin Fan’s arms and darting back the way they came.
"What are you doing? Are you trying to get yourself killed?"
As if guided by instinct, the piglet dived into a narrow corridor and squeezed through a gap in the wall. To Lin Fan's astonishment, a small door appeared in the wall as the piglet passed through. Following the creature, Lin Fan scrambled inside and was immediately hit by the aroma of gourmet food.
Looking around, he saw chefs in white uniforms identical to his own, bustling about. He realized he had stumbled into the bar’s kitchen. Xiaohua followed the scent to a platter piled high with corn cheesecake and dived headfirst into it, stuffing its face.
Lin Fan looked at a nearby chef carving a suckling pig and hissed, "Is this the time for a snack? We're about to be turned into roast pork!"
It was as if the piglet understood; it turned and bolted again. Then, a cold voice rang out from behind him.
"Who are you?"
Lin Fan froze and turned around, instinctively scooping up Xiaohua. The man seemed to realize what was going on. "Oh, you're the delivery boy. We happen to need a piglet! It’s only a couple of weeks old; it’ll be delicious roasted!"
He reached out to grab the piglet’s legs, moving toward a large pot of boiling water.
"Wait! This isn't food! You can't eat it!"
The scar on the chef’s face twisted into a sneer as he drew a meat cleaver and pressed it against Lin Fan’s throat. "You talk too much. I say it's food, it's food! Stop dragging your feet!" He prepared to toss the piglet into the boiling water.
"Oink! Oink!" Xiaohua shrieked as it felt the heat searing its hindquarters.
"If you dare eat that, your boss will have your head!"
"What did you say?" Daoba paused. The surrounding chefs brandished their knives, pressing them against Lin Fan.
"In all my time here, no one has ever dared speak to me, Brother Dao, like that!"
Lin Fan remained fearless. "Today is the day the Dragon-Tiger Gang and the Nether Pavilion cooperate. I am here to deliver a gift. This little one is that gift. It is said that Elder Ge's wife has a natural fondness for pigs. If you don't believe me, feel free to bet your life on it."
Daoba hesitated. Who knew if this kid was telling the truth?
Lin Fan looked at the piglet in the man's grip. It had barely entered the world, only to face such a fate. Since it had saved him just now, he would return the favor.
"Brother Dao! He’s right! The boss's wife never touches pork, and she forbids us from eating it, too. If we sacrifice this pig for your life, it wouldn't be worth it."
Daoba felt a prickle of caution, though he remained suspicious of Lin Fan. "Who the hell are you?"
"That’s a secret."
"I don't buy your posturing. The boss’s friends are high-profile elites. You’re wearing flip-flops, a white shirt, and ripped jeans—a rare sight indeed! Search him! Let's see who he really is. If he’s lying, cut out his tongue and throw it to the dogs in the back!"
"Yes, Brother Dao!"
Lin Fan scoffed internally at the man’s cruelty. They searched him, finding not a cent, but a black object fell to the floor with a *clatter*.
"What kind of trash is this? He doesn't even have a penny on him! You know our Blue Sky Bar has a three-million-dollar entry fee! And you’re here pretending to be the boss’s friend? You’re just a pig-headed fool!"
"Hahaha..."
"Speak! Who sent you?"
"I'm just here to deliver a gift and make friends with Elder Ge."
"Still stubborn on your deathbed?" Daoba slammed his cleaver into the cutting board. "You’ve provoked me now, kid; you’re going to suffer."
One of his men picked up the black card and handed it to Daoba. The man took one look and burst into mocking laughter. "Hahaha! I thought we had a VIP, but all he has is a pathetic card!"
Daoba hung the piglet up by a rope over the boiling pot. The creature kicked wildly in pain. Daoba patted Lin Fan’s face before tossing the black card into the trash. "Kid, I’m in a good mood today, so I’ll play with you. You said it shouldn't be eaten, right? Let's see how much of a saint you are. We’ll gut this piglet right in front of you!"
"Oink! Oink!"
Lin Fan had hoped the black card would do the trick, but he had clearly encountered a man who didn't know its value. He resigned himself to his bad luck. The thug lowered the rope inch by inch until the piglet’s hindquarters hit the boiling water. The creature let out a piercing shriek.
"Oink! Oink! Oink!" Its snow-white tail turned bright red.
"Hahaha! Look at it squirm! It’s hilarious! It’ll be cooked in no time!"
"Oink! Oink!" Daoba watched the piglet’s agony with a wide, cruel grin.
"Stop it!"
"Stop? Sure—have your family wire three million for the entry fee!"
"You!" Lin Fan raised his hand, preparing to use his abilities.
"What’s going on here? How is the food prep coming along?"
A sharp reprimand cut through the air. Daoba, still doubled over in laughter, turned to see an old man in a traditional Tang suit approaching. Daoba immediately turned solemn.
"Branch Leader! We... we’re getting it ready now!"
"Who is this? And why is there a pig? Get it out of here! Don't let the Pavilion Master see it!"
"Branch Leader, we caught this man trying to pose as a guest delivering gifts to the boss. We suspect he’s the one who tried to assassinate him last time!"
